Splet07. jan. 2003 · Dynamically the sway bar will be able to resist roll in one direction much greater than it would if it where installed without any preload. However cornering in the opposite direction the bar will allow and promote chassis roll until it has unwound or “used up” its preload, at which point the swaybar is unloaded at some cornering level. Splet22. mar. 2010 · Sway Bar Adjustment Here is a look at how different adjustments affect the suspension as a whole. Soft Front Bar Increases front traction of the car while decreasing the rear traction. Increases the roll of the car. Under steers the vehicle.
